The elementary reversible liquid-phase reaction (A + B) takes place in a CSTR with a heat exchanger. Pure A enters the reactor. (a) Derive an expression (or set of expressions) to calculate G(T) as a function of heat of reaction, equilibrium constant, temperature, and so on. Show a sample calculation for G(T) at T = 400 K. (b) What are the steady-state temperatures? (c) Vary the ambient temperature T, and make a plot of the reactor temperature as a function of T., identifying the ignition and extinction temperatures. (d) If the heat exchanger in the reactor suddenly fails (Le., UA = 0), what would be the conversion and the reactor temperature when the new upper steady state is reached? = = Additional information: UA = 3600 cal/min. K Cp = Cha = 40 cal/molK PB AHRx = -80,000 cal/mol A Koq = 100 at 400 K k = 1 min at 400 K Ambient temperature, T, = 37C EIR = 20,000 K V = 10 dm 1 dm3/min FAO 10 mol/min = Va = E = Feed temperature. To = 37C
